Defense Spending: A Contentious Debate in Germany's Political Arena

Image courtesy of : AFP (RALF HIRSCHBERGER)

The political landscape in Germany is currently dominated by debates over defense spending, a topic that has ignited disputes among prominent figures and parties. Chancellor Olaf Scholz is embroiled in a controversy with coalition partners Christian Lindner of the FDP and Robert Habeck of the Greens regarding the allocation of funds for defense. This debate signifies a larger issue within the government about how to address Germany's defense needs amid global tensions.

The conversation has been fueled by external influences, such as the designated US President Donald Trump, who advocates for increased defense budgets from NATO allies, suggesting a target of 5% of GDP. This demand has been met with skepticism within Germany, with many considering it excessive. Meanwhile, former Estonian Prime Minister Kaja Kallas and countries like Poland are already boosting their defense budgets in response to geopolitical threats.

Internally, the SPD is divided on this issue. While some members, like faction leader Rolf Mützenich, oppose increases, others see it as a necessity. Robert Habeck, a leading figure in the Greens, is vocally pushing for defense spending to rise to 3.5% of GDP. This is seen as essential to bolster Germany's security capabilities, especially given the backdrop of the ongoing conflict in Ukraine.

Critics of increased spending, such as SPD politician Ralf Stegner, argue against Trump's high demands, viewing them as unrealistic. However, there is a consensus that the current 2% GDP target is insufficient. The debate underscores the complexities of balancing national security needs with financial prudence, as Germany navigates its role within the NATO alliance and addresses internal political dynamics.

After criticism from Olaf Scholz: Robert Habeck insists on increasing the defense budget

Politics
Economy
Green chancellor candidate Robert Habeck is calling for an increase in the defense budget to 3.5 percent of GDP. Critics accuse him of electioneering, but Habeck argues that since the Russian war of aggression against Ukraine, the previous 2 percent of GDP for defense is no longer sufficient.
